Gallbladder

Tributary

A 30-50 mL reservoir lying in the fossa between the right and quadrate lobes (segments IV and V) that stores hepatic bile and concentrates it up to ten-fold by absorbing sodium and water. Cholecystokinin, released from the duodenum by fat and amino acids, contracts its wall and relaxes the sphincter of Oddi so that concentrated bile is delivered through the cystic duct. Its fundus lies at the tip of the ninth costal cartilage, where the lateral border of rectus abdominis meets the costal margin in the transpyloric plane.

Detail

Capacity
30-50 mL; concentrates bile 5-10 times
Artery
Cystic artery, from the right hepatic artery, in Calot's triangle
Venous drainage
Cystic veins to the right branch of the portal vein, and directly into the liver from the hepatic surface
Surface marking
Tip of the 9th costal cartilage, transpyloric plane (L1)
Sensory
Sympathetic T7-T9 via the greater splanchnic nerve (epigastrium, right hypochondrium); diaphragmatic irritation via phrenic C3-C5 to the right shoulder tip

When it goes wrong

Stone impacted in the neck (Hartmann's pouch) with acute cholecystitis

Constant right upper quadrant pain, fever, positive Murphy's sign and right shoulder-tip pain; jaundice is absent unless the bile duct is also involved

Chronic cholecystitis eroding a cholecystoduodenal fistula (gallstone ileus)

Small-bowel obstruction from a large stone impacted at the terminal ileum, with air in the biliary tree on imaging

Palpable, non-tender gallbladder in a jaundiced patient

Courvoisier's law: the obstruction is unlikely to be a stone (a stone-bearing gallbladder is fibrosed and cannot distend) and is more likely carcinoma of the pancreatic head or ampulla
